@clicktime/mcp-server
Version:
ClickTime MCP Tech Demo for AI agents to interact with ClickTime API
16 lines (15 loc) • 439 B
TypeScript
import { ClickTimeConfig } from './types.js';
export declare class ClickTimeServer {
private server;
private client;
private handlers;
private resourceHandlers;
constructor(config: ClickTimeConfig, allowedPaths?: string[]);
private setupHandlers;
start(): Promise<void>;
stop(): Promise<void>;
/**
* Add allowed directory for file access
*/
addAllowedDirectory(directory: string): void;
}